Disbality Sports Coach (DSC) has announced a partnership agreement with leisure operator and charitable social enterprise GLL.

The partnership will look to improve opportunities for disabled people to be active. DSC currently works with GLL at seven of its London venues, where it delivers community clubs and the newly introduced LIVE initiative.

The pair will identify ways that can continue to offer more opportunities for disabled people, having a positive impact on both physical and mental health.  

Peter Ackred, CEO, DSC commented: “Even with recent progress disabled people still face a wide range of barriers to taking part in sport and physical activity and have a much lower participation rate than non-disabled people.

“Our partnership with GLL will bring together a commitment from both organisations to provide more accessible opportunities for disabled people in local facilities and provide a platform to develop new innovative ways to deliver this.”

Katie Ellis, national community engagement manager, GLL said: “As a charitable social enterprise one of our key objectives is to improve accessibility to sports and leisure facilities for all sections of society. Partnering with DSC will enable us to do this and we look forward to rolling out both the community clubs and LIVE initiatives through the leisure centres we operate across the UK in 2017 and beyond.”
